Output 23fb6a9d6884453cde18eea9d41f6dc872b405d1660d9ab28d1df91dcefb9808:3

value
20365652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fcb157c212cf9ba5f7b51222a7a259b61f73341 OP_EQUAL
address
3EoKqVc6iU6AFjgCxUZLQ39ZJh9HYKxoGb
transaction
23fb6a9d6884453cde18eea9d41f6dc872b405d1660d9ab28d1df91dcefb9808
confirmations
345019
spent
true